(The Christian Institute) — Drug-related deaths reached another record high in Scotland last year, according to new figures. There were 934 drug-related deaths in 2017, an eight percent rise from 2016. Scotland’s drug-death rate is two and a half times more per capita than England and Wales and higher than any other EU country. Continue […]
